Rhubarb Bars with Cream Cheese

These Rhubarb Bars with Cream Cheese are a delightful combination of tangy rhubarb and creamy sweetness, per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 50 minutes
Course Dessert, Snack
Cuisine American
Servings 12 squares
Calories 240 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the Crust

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our All-purpose flour for the base.
  • 1 cup rolled oats Adds texture to the crust.
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ar For sweetness in the crust.
  • 1 cup butter, melted Use real butter for the best flavor.

For the Rhubarb Filling

  • 2 cups chopped rhubarb Fresh rhubarb for a tangy flavor.
  • 1 cup granulated sugar For the sweetness of the filling.
  • 2 tablespoons cornstarch To thicken the filling.
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ract Adds depth to the filling.

For the Cream Cheese Topping

  • 8 ounces cream cheese Make sure it's softened.
  • 1 cup powdered sugar For sweetness in the topping.
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ract Enhances the topping flavor.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F and prepare a 9×13 baking dish by greasing it lightly.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ine flour, oats, brown sugar, and melted butter. Mix until crumbly.
  • Press this mixture firmly into the bottom of the prepared baking dish. Bake for 15 minutes, until lightly golden.

Making the Filling

  • While the crust is baking, prepare the rhubarb filling. In a saucepan, combine chopped rhubarb, granulated sugar, and cornstarch. Cook over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until the mixture thickens, about 10 minutes.
  • Remove from heat, stir in the vanilla extract, and set aside.

Assembly

  • Once the crust is baked, spread the thick rhubarb mixture evenly over it. Bake for another 10 to 15 minutes, until bubbly in the center.
  • In a mixing bowl, beat the cream cheese, powdered sugar, and a splash of vanilla extract until smooth and glossy.
  • After the bars have cooled completely, carefully spread the cream cheese mixture over the rhubarb filling.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ours to set.
  • Once chilled, cut into squares and serve.

Notes

Serve with coffee or ice cream for a delightful treat. Store in the refrigerator for up to a week.
